Ünt is a skincare and cosmetics company based out of Taiwan but who sell and market across the globe with free shipping to the UK. According to their website the name stands for Untitled, no mention of how that umlaut crept in!
I first discovered them through the recommendation of Simply Nailogical on youtube who raves about Ünt's peelable base coat (which isn't glue based like a lot of others) - and her bag of 'peelies' is surely a thing of wonder!
When placing my order for said basecoat I also added a handful of other items including this gel-effect polish.
The Plunge is a soft blue creme with maybe a hint of periwinkle?
Application was good and the swatches show 3 coats with no top coat.
I've had mixed results so far with the peelable based coat, more testing required!

Nails Inc November - Covent Garden Ballet
Soft warm grey with copper shimmer
Covent Garden Ballet is a gorgeous soft grey with a nicely visible fine copper shimmer.
My swatch pictures look to be running a little warm, it's definitely not a super cool grey but maybe not as warm as it looks here.
This polish does run sheer - swatches are 3 coats with no top coat
Luckily this polish is still available from Nails Inc - it looks to have been relaunched as a 'Ballet Sheer'. Originally this was part of the 'A Listers' collection of four polishes back in 2012.
Nails inc describe it as being an iridescent pearl, I suppose that's what makes it look soft....

Alessandro - 356
Soft Coral with subtle shimmer
356 is a soft, almost peachy, coral creme with fine orange/gold shimmer, it's totally summery and would look great as a pedicure I'm sure.
Unfortunately the forumla is a bit odd on this one, it's very opaque but seems to pull away from itself and leave small baldish patches.
For this reason it look 3 coats to get to total opaqueness
This is the larger Alessandro bottle at 10ml but has the same lid shape and grip shape as yesterdays mini

Nails Inc - Great Windmill Street
Soft muted pink creme
Next in the pinks is Great Windmill Street
Great Windmill Street is a soft muted pink creme that has a slightly jelly/squishy finish and was also a little streaky, which took 3 coats to even out and you can still see a hint of vnl in the pics
This reminds me of a Zoya polish, Piper? although I think that may have been more milky and opaque.
I like it but wish it wasn't a 3-coater...
